OMAB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2013 in Review

35 of the 3,096 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Grupo Aeroportuario Centro Norte (OMAB) for Q3 2013, worth a combined $899M — up 305% from $222M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 10 funds opened new OMAB positions and 6 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 12 added to existing stakes and 9 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Aberdeen Asset Management, adding an estimated $161M. The largest seller was Virtu Financial, exiting entirely with an estimated $1.57M sold.
